Controversy over patent relating to online learning
|
Blackboard, a company offering online
tools for learning, has
been granted a patent entitled, 'Internet-based education
support system and methods'. |

Toshiba settled all
litigation with Lexor, which was recently acquired by
Micron by paying 288 million dollars and by taking a
license over all patents relating to NAND flash
technology. |

Sterlite
acquires patents on optical fiber inventions |
Sterlite, an optical fibre
manufacturing company based out of Aurangabad, Maharastra,
recently acquired three patents relating to optical fiber
inventions at the State Intellectual Property Office of
the People's Republic of China. |

CSIR leads the patent race in August
|
|
The Indian Patent Office granted 216 patents in August, 2006.
The table below shows the top twelve companies that received
patent grants. CSIR tops the list with 47 patents, followed by
Emhart Glass S.A., A Swiss Corporation and Motorola with 11
and 7 patents respectively.
